Jorge - Java/Swing开源文献管理软件

需积分: 5 0 下载量 34 浏览量 更新于2024-11-20 收藏 2.52MB ZIP 举报
资源摘要信息:"Jorge - OpenSource Bibliography Manager" 知识点一: Jorge项目概述 Jorge是一个开源的参考书目管理工具,特别适用于学术和科研人员。它采用Java编程语言开发,并使用Swing库构建图形用户界面(GUI)。Jorge的主要功能包括但不限于:管理文献信息,创建和编辑参考书目或引文列表,以及将这些信息导出到不同的格式中以满足不同学术写作和出版的需求。 知识点二: Java/Swing技术应用 Jorge之所以选用Java语言和Swing库,主要是因为Java具备跨平台特性,一次编写,到处运行(Write Once, Run Anywhere),这为不同操作系统用户提供便利。Swing是Java的基础图形用户界面工具包,使得开发者能够创建出具有丰富界面的应用程序,为用户提供直观、易用的操作体验。 知识点三: 参考书目管理功能 参考书目管理是Jorge的核心功能之一。它允许用户添加、编辑和删除文献条目。这些文献条目可能包括书籍、学术论文、技术报告等多种类型。用户能够根据需要录入相关信息,如标题、作者、出版年份、出版商等,同时还可以对条目进行分类、排序和检索操作。 知识点四: 导出功能 Jorge提供的导出功能能够将管理的文献信息导出为不同的格式。目前支持的格式包括BibTeX和纯文本文件。BibTeX是一种广泛使用的参考文献列表的文件格式,特别适用于配合LaTeX进行学术论文的排版。纯文本文件则为用户提供了更加通用的导出选项,便于与其他软件的兼容。Jorge的未来更新中将加入更多格式的支持,以进一步扩展其应用范围。 知识点五: 开源软件特点 作为一个开源项目,Jorge的所有源代码都可以被任何人获取和修改。开源软件的特性使得整个开发过程是透明的,有助于提高软件质量和安全性。同时,它鼓励社区合作,开发者可以贡献代码、报告问题、提供支持。由于开源项目往往拥有活跃的社区支持,用户在使用过程中能够获得及时的更新和帮助。 知识点六: Jorge版本更新 提供的文件名为Jorge-0.0.2,表明这是Jorge项目的第二个版本迭代。通常版本号的更新代表着项目功能的增加、性能的改进或错误的修复。开发者会根据用户反馈和项目开发规划来不断迭代更新,以满足用户不断变化的需求和提高软件的可用性。